Output 103c9a9ca933dcae35801aef31ba56a2ee1c461b3fcc61f8a1f136085494de87:1

value
21610697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00efcc2afdb8d557c197e58d1944520e8e52a08c OP_EQUAL
address
31myBy7cuZxoWTc8kKv9DzhonwfmvVHniy
transaction
103c9a9ca933dcae35801aef31ba56a2ee1c461b3fcc61f8a1f136085494de87